Lead Generation Challenges
Effective lead generation is the cornerstone of successful BD. However, many businesses struggle with this critical first step. Common difficulties include:
-
Inadequate Marketing Strategies: Lack of a defined marketing plan, inconsistent messaging, and failure to target the right audience all contribute to poor lead generation. Without a clear strategy, attracting qualified leads becomes a significant challenge. For example, a company relying solely on outdated methods like cold calling might struggle to generate leads in today's digital landscape.
-
Poor Lead Qualification: Generating leads is only half the battle. Businesses need to effectively qualify leads to identify those most likely to convert into paying customers. Poor qualification leads to wasted time and resources pursuing unsuitable prospects. This can severely impact sales pipeline efficiency and conversion rates.
-
Insufficient Networking: Building relationships is vital for lead generation. Insufficient networking efforts, both online and offline, can significantly limit the pool of potential clients. This includes neglecting platforms like LinkedIn, industry events, or community involvement.
The impact of these challenges is significant. Poor lead generation directly affects the sales pipeline, reducing the number of opportunities and ultimately impacting overall revenue. Effective lead nurturing strategies are crucial to address this challenge, converting qualified leads into sales opportunities and improving conversion rates.
Sales Cycle Length and Complexity
Another major difficulty lies in the length and complexity of the sales cycle. Several factors contribute to prolonged sales processes:
-
Market Competition: In competitive markets, closing deals requires overcoming objections and differentiating your offering. This can extend the sales cycle significantly.
-
Complex Sales Processes: Lengthy internal approval processes or intricate product/service offerings can make closing deals more time-consuming.
-
Ineffective Value Proposition Messaging: Failing to clearly articulate the value proposition can lead to prolonged negotiations and ultimately lost deals. Customers need to understand the benefits of your product/service before committing to a purchase.

Resource Constraints and Budgetary Limitations
Many businesses face limitations in resources, including personnel, technology, and financial capital. These constraints significantly impact BD efforts:
-
Insufficient Personnel: A lack of dedicated BD staff can hinder the ability to pursue opportunities effectively. This can lead to missed deadlines and reduced productivity.
-
Limited Technology: Inadequate CRM systems, marketing automation tools, or data analytics capabilities can impede efficiency and effectiveness.
-
Financial Constraints: Budgetary limitations can restrict marketing spend, limit the scope of BD activities, and hinder the ability to invest in essential resources.
Effective budget allocation and resource management are vital for maximizing ROI. Strategies like prioritization of activities, efficient resource utilization, and accurate performance tracking can help mitigate the impact of resource constraints.
